If you are trying to make a decision about getting back together with an ex, I certainly hope that you are basing your decision on more than just your feelings. If you still love your ex and think things can be worked out, there is no reason that you should not give your relationship another try. Try to make certain when getting back together that you are doing the right thing, and not deluding yourself into thinking that the things that split the two of you up in the first place will magically disapear. Before pursuing any kind of reconciliation, you may want to think about taking these three steps.
Accept That This Really Happened
The two of you broke up for a reason. I know that may be hard to accept, but some things may need to change if your relationship is going to stand the test of time. Getting back together does not mean picking up where you left off. This has to be a brand new beginning with your ex or you may end up splitting up over the same issues that came between the two of you in the first place.
You Both Need Some Time
It is critical that you give each other some space after a break up. Space is going to be a tremendous help to you here, but you will need some distance to allow healing and a chance to fix any problems. When people get emotional they sometimes do some crazy things, and if getting back together with your ex is something that you are sure that you want to do, not being able to control you emotions will end any chance you have.
Timing Is Everything
Once that you have made the decision that getting back together with your ex is what you want to do, you need to plan out how you are going to make it happen. Leave the past in the past, and focus on the things that are positive. Try to take things slowly. You have no reason to rush into anything. Remember that you are building a new and better relationship with your partner. Nothing worth while comes immediately and neither does a good, solid, healthy relationship.
If you are patient enough to take it slow and steady, you'll find that getting back together with your ex may be quite a bit easier than you thought it would be.
